5. Giyu Tomioka
Sabito Saved Him From Certain Death During The Final Selection Exam
- Debut: Cruelty (Episode 1)
In retrospect, Giyu wasn’t nearly as formidable as he once was during the Final Selection arc. The Hand Demon proved an insurmountable challenge for him, yet luckily, Sabito – a comrade willing to lay down his life – intervened and made the ultimate sacrifice to save Giyu.
Giyu had been tormented by guilt, believing he should have perished rather than his comrade. However, Tanjiro assisted him in overcoming this burden, enabling Giyu to free himself from its grip. This newfound peace allowed Giyu to stand strong for his friend, a commitment that would be demonstrated countless times during the Infinity Castle arc.
4. Muichiro Tokito
His Demon Slayer Mark Awakens Mere Seconds Before He Suffocates
- Debut: Against Corps Rules (Episode 21)
Muichiro’s battle versus Gyokko initially turned out unfavorably for him, leaving the Mist Hashira completely overpowered. In the end, Muichiro unwittingly walked into Gyokko’s trap, leading to a painful struggle as he succumbed to suffocation and accepted his impending demise.
Instead of succumbing at this critical juncture, an opportune flashback revived within him the Demon Slayer mark. Just as time was running out, he miraculously escaped from Gyokko’s watery imprisonment and retaliated with a stunning display of Mist Breathing techniques that left Gyokko powerless and defeated.

1. Muzan Kibutsuji
Would Have Died Early Had It Not Been For The Treatment That Turned Him Into A Demon
- Debut: Muzan Kibutsuji (Episode 7)
Since his birth, Muzan had been a weak and ill-fated man, not expected to live for long. This constant threat of mortality instilled in him a deep-seated fear of death, leading him to choose an experimental procedure that transformed him into the first known demon.
Instead of succumbing to his destiny and departing, Muzan’s unyielding defiance and fury transformed him into the most notorious adversary of humanity. Rather than choosing the path of reason, he relentlessly slaughtered many humans in senseless acts of violence, which made him a prime focus for demon slayers like Tanjiro and others, who vowed to exact retribution for his wrongdoings.
